Ingredient Notes and Expert Tips for Best Results

  • Hot Dogs: Feel free to use any brand or type of hot dog you love. I personally prefer Nathan’s bun-length skinless beef franks for their classic flavor and size, but all-beef, pork, chicken, turkey, or even vegetarian hot dogs will work wonderfully. The key is to choose a hot dog you genuinely enjoy, as its flavor will be enhanced by the bacon.
  • Bacon: For optimal crispiness and even cooking in the air fryer, I highly recommend using regular thin-sliced bacon. Thicker bacon tends to take longer to crisp up and might not cook as uniformly around the hot dog. However, if you prefer a fattier, chewier bacon experience, thick-cut can certainly be used, just be prepared for a slightly longer cooking time and potentially less uniform crisping.
  • Achieving Fully Wrapped Hot Dogs: If you prefer to have the entire hot dog, including the ends, fully encased in bacon (which can also help contain any melting cheese), you’ll need additional bacon. Plan for approximately 6 slices of regular bacon, using about 1½ slices per hot dog for complete coverage. This ensures no browned ends on the hot dog itself, only crispy bacon.

The Famous Texas Tommy Hot Dog Variation: Stuffed with Cheese!

If you’re looking to take your bacon wrapped hot dog to the next level of indulgence, introduce yourself to the “Texas Tommy” – a delicious bacon wrapped hot dog that’s generously stuffed with cheese. This Pennsylvania-born delicacy adds a gooey, melty center that perfectly complements the savory hot dog and crispy bacon.

To create a Texas Tommy, simply split your hot dog lengthwise about halfway through, being careful not to cut all the way through. This creates a pocket perfect for stuffing with cheese. My top choices for cheese are classic Cheddar or American slices, as they melt beautifully and offer a comforting flavor. However, feel free to experiment with your favorite cheeses – pepper jack for a kick, or mozzarella for extra stretchiness could also be delightful.

The amount of cheese you’ll need depends on the thickness and length of your hot dogs, but generally, ½ to 1 full slice of cheese, broken into quarters lengthwise, is ideal per hot dog. I find that cheese slices work best for stuffing as they are easier to manage and tend to stay put better than shredded cheese. To minimize any cheese oozing out during cooking, I recommend capping the ends of the hot dog with bacon first, before wrapping the rest of the dog. You might need an extra half-slice of bacon per hot dog for this technique, ensuring the cheese is fully contained for maximum melt and minimum mess.

Step-by-Step: How to Make Crispy Bacon Wrapped Hot Dogs in the Air Fryer

Making these delicious bacon wrapped hot dogs in your air fryer is incredibly simple. Follow these easy steps to achieve perfectly crispy bacon and juicy hot dogs every time!

  1. Preheat Your Air Fryer: Begin by preheating your air fryer to 380°F (193°C). Preheating is crucial for ensuring the bacon starts cooking immediately and crisps up evenly, preventing a soggy result and speeding up the overall cooking process. If your air fryer doesn’t have an exact 380°F setting, choose the closest option.
  2. Prepare for Cheese Stuffing (Optional Texas Tommy Style): If you’re making the Texas Tommy variation and stuffing your hot dogs with cheese, now’s the time. Carefully make a lengthwise cut across each hot dog, going about halfway through, creating a pocket. Take a slice of cheese, break it into quarters lengthwise, and gently stuff these pieces into the created gap. This will give you that irresistible cheesy center.

  1. Wrap Each Hot Dog with Bacon: Take a slice of bacon and start wrapping it tightly around each hot dog, beginning from the larger end. Ensure there’s just a slight amount of overlap with each turn to help the bacon adhere to itself and stay in place during cooking. You can either tuck the end of the bacon slice securely underneath the wrapped hot dog or use a toothpick to hold it in place. *Important: If using toothpicks, always remember to remove them before serving and eating!*

  1. Arrange in the Air Fryer Basket: Carefully place the bacon wrapped hot dogs into your preheated air fryer basket. Arrange them in a single layer, ensuring there is some air space between each hot dog. This crucial step promotes even browning and crispiness, as proper air circulation is key to air frying success. Avoid overcrowding the basket, as this can lead to steaming rather than crisping.

  1. Air Fry to Perfection: Cook the hot dogs on the air fry setting at 380°F (193°C) for a total of 10-15 minutes. Remember to pause halfway through the cooking time (around 5-7 minutes) to flip each hot dog or gently shake the basket. This ensures all sides of the bacon crisp up beautifully. The exact cooking time will depend on your air fryer model and how crispy you prefer your bacon – use the lower end of the range for softer bacon and the higher end for extra-crispy results.
  2. Serve and Enjoy: Once cooked to your liking, carefully remove the hot dogs from the air fryer. Place them in hot dog buns if desired, and serve immediately with your favorite condiments and side dishes. Get ready to savor this incredibly satisfying and easy meal!

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Air Fryer Bacon Wrapped Hot Dogs

What Exactly is a Bacon Wrapped Hot Dog?

A bacon-wrapped hot dog is a classic hot dog that has been elevated by spiraling one or two strips of bacon around its exterior. This flavorful combination is then cooked until the bacon is beautifully browned and crispy, and the hot dog inside is perfectly heated through. Traditionally, they can be cooked on a grill, in the oven, deep-fried, or, as in this recipe, quickly and easily in an air fryer.

These savory dogs are incredibly versatile and can be enjoyed plain, on a bun with various toppings, or even stuffed with cheese for an extra indulgent treat. Depending on your region, particularly in certain parts of Pennsylvania, a cheese-stuffed bacon wrapped hot dog might be affectionately known as a “Texas Tommy.”

Can You Cook Bacon Wrapped Hot Dogs in an Air Fryer?

Absolutely, cooking bacon wrapped hot dogs in an air fryer is not only possible but highly recommended! The air fryer’s circulating hot air is ideal for achieving incredibly crispy bacon and a perfectly cooked hot dog in a fraction of the time compared to traditional methods. It’s a fantastic way to get that delicious barbecue-style char and crunch without the need for an outdoor grill.

One important note: as the bacon cooks, it will release grease. To prevent excessive smoking or a messy buildup, it’s a good practice to carefully tip out any accumulated grease from the air fryer basket at least once during the cooking process. You can also place a slice of bread at the bottom of the basket to absorb some of the grease.

How Long Do Bacon Wrapped Hot Dogs Cook in an Air Fryer?

On average, bacon wrapped hot dogs cook beautifully in an air fryer in about 10-15 minutes. The exact cooking time can vary slightly depending on your specific air fryer model and the thickness of your bacon. For food safety, the internal temperature of the hot dog should reach 140°F (60°C), though most hot dogs are pre-cooked and primarily need to be heated through. Beyond that, the remaining cooking time is largely a matter of personal preference regarding how crispy you like your bacon. For softer bacon, stick to the lower end of the time range; for extra-crispy, golden-brown bacon, cook for the full 15 minutes or until desired crispiness is achieved.

What Temperature Should I Cook Bacon Wrapped Hot Dogs in the Air Fryer?

The optimal cooking temperature for bacon wrapped hot dogs in the air fryer is typically 380°F (193°C). This temperature strikes the perfect balance, allowing the bacon to crisp up nicely without burning, while also ensuring the hot dog is thoroughly heated. If you desire an even faster cook time or exceptionally crispy bacon, you can increase the temperature slightly to 400°F (200°C), but be sure to monitor them closely to prevent over-browning or burning.

Do I Need to Pre-Cook the Hot Dogs Before Wrapping with Bacon?

No, there’s no need to pre-cook the hot dogs before wrapping them in bacon for the air fryer. Most hot dogs are already fully cooked and simply need to be heated through. The air fryer will effectively cook both the bacon and the hot dog simultaneously, ensuring everything is perfectly warm and crispy by the time it’s done. Pre-cooking the hot dog might even lead to it becoming overcooked and dry during the air frying process.

How Can I Prevent the Bacon from Falling Off While Cooking?

To ensure the bacon stays securely wrapped around your hot dogs, there are a few key techniques: wrap the bacon tightly with a slight overlap, starting from one end of the hot dog and working your way down. You can also tuck the loose end of the bacon under the wrapped portion. If you’re still concerned, a simple kitchen toothpick can be used to secure the ends of the bacon. Just remember to remove any toothpicks before serving to avoid any mishaps!

Additional Tips For the Best Air Fryer Bacon Wrapped Hot Dogs

Achieving air fryer perfection for your bacon wrapped hot dogs is easy with these extra tips and tricks:

  • Pre-Cook Bacon for Ultimate Crispiness: For bacon that’s extra crispy and ensures faster overall cooking, you can cook the bacon strips in the air fryer for about 3-5 minutes before wrapping them around the hot dogs. This gives the bacon a head start in crisping up, especially if you’re using thicker slices.
  • Easily Scale the Recipe: This recipe is incredibly flexible! Feel free to scale it up or down based on how many people you’re feeding. The core cooking time won’t significantly change, as long as you have enough room in your air fryer basket to arrange the hot dogs in a single layer without overcrowding. If you’re making a large batch, simply cook them in multiple batches.
  • Air Fryer Model Variations: This recipe was tested in a Ninja Dual Zone air fryer, which conveniently holds up to 8 hot dogs at a time (4 in each basket). Keep in mind that cooking times can vary slightly between different air fryer brands and models due to wattage and basket size. It’s always a good idea to monitor your hot dogs during the first few minutes and adjust the cooking time as needed.
  • Toasted Buns for an Extra Touch: For an even more delightful experience, throw your hot dog buns into the air fryer for 2-3 minutes at 350°F (175°C) after the hot dogs are done. This will warm them through and give them a light, appealing crispiness.
  • Cheese Placement Options: While stuffing cheese inside for a Texas Tommy is popular, you can also opt to simply top your hot dogs with cheese during the last 1-2 minutes of air frying. Be aware that cheese placed on top tends to melt and ooze out more easily, potentially creating a bit of a mess in the air fryer basket. Stuffing generally keeps the cheese more contained.
  • Don’t Overcrowd the Basket: Always ensure your hot dogs are placed in a single layer with enough space around them for air to circulate freely. Overcrowding will steam the food rather than air fry it, resulting in less crispy bacon.
  • Manage Grease Effectively: As bacon releases fat, a small amount of smoke can sometimes occur. To minimize this, you can place a slice of bread underneath the air fryer basket (if your model allows) to absorb excess grease, or simply empty the grease from the basket halfway through cooking.

Storage and Reheating Instructions

Have leftovers? No problem! These air fryer bacon wrapped hot dogs are great for meal prep or enjoying later. Here’s how to store and reheat them:

  • Storage: Store any leftover bacon wrapped hot dogs in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. For longer storage, you can freeze them for up to 6 months. When freezing, wrap each hot dog individually in plastic wrap or foil before placing them in a freezer-safe bag or container to prevent freezer burn.
  • Reheating for Best Results:
    • Air Fryer (Recommended for Crispiness): For the crispiest results, reheat your bacon wrapped hot dogs in the air fryer. Place them in a single layer in a preheated air fryer at 350°F (175°C) for 5-6 minutes, or until warmed through and the bacon is re-crisped.
    • Oven: If you have several to reheat, the oven is a great option. Place them on a baking sheet and bake at 400°F (200°C) for about 10 minutes, or until hot and crispy.
    • Microwave: For the quickest reheat (though bacon won’t be as crispy), place hot dogs on a microwave-safe plate and heat on high for about 1 minute per hot dog, or until warmed through.
    • Skillet: Reheat in a skillet over medium heat on the stove, turning occasionally, until thoroughly warmed through and bacon is re-crisped.

Air Fryer Bacon Wrapped Hot Dogs (Cheese Stuffed Optional)

Servings: 4
Prep: 5 minutes
Cook: 15 minutes
Total: 20 minutes
Skip the grill and cook up some bacon wrapped hot dogs in the air fryer! You’ll get crispy bacon and caramelized hot dogs in only about 15 minutes – perfect for busy nights!
Print
Pin
Rate

Equipment

  • Air Fryer
  • Toothpicks (optional)
  • Sharp knife (optional)

Ingredients

 

  • 4 Hot dogs any brand
  • 4 slices bacon (or more to taste)
  • 4 Hot dog buns (optional)
  • 4 slices cheese (optional)
  • Condiments or toppings as desired

Instructions

  • Preheat your air fryer to 380°F (or the closest setting your specific air fryer has)
  • If you are stuffing with cheese (optional), make a cut with a sharp knife lengthwise across the hot dog going about halfway through. Break a slice of cheese into quarters lengthwise, and then stuff them into the gap
    4 Hot dogs, 4 slices cheese
  • Start with the larger end of the bacon, and tightly wrap each hot dog in a slice with just a slight amount of overlap to hold the bacon in place. You can tuck the end under, or use a toothpick to secure (just don’t forget to remove them before eating)
    4 slices bacon
  • Place the bacon wrapped hot dogs into your preheated air fryer basket in a single layer, allowing some air space between each one to promote even browning
  • Cook on the air fry setting at 380°F for 10-15 minutes, pausing halfway through to flip or gently shake the basket. Use the lower end of the time range if you like soft bacon, and the higher end for crispy bacon
  • Place hot dogs in buns if desired, and serve with your favorite toppings and sides
    4 Hot dog buns, Condiments or toppings as desired
